Abstract(in English) Random step frequency had been already studied to enlarge maximum detection velocity for multiple frequency stepped radar with complementary phase code. Wide maximum detection speed can be obtained by this random step frequency method, however, sidelobe increasing of velocity direction can not be avoided as comparing with minimum sampling time Pulse Doppler filter. We had studied that this sidelobe increasing is not effective for 2 targets in the same range with the lower radar cross section (RCS) difference than 20 dB. Targets separation method in the same range with the lager radar RCS difference by signal descending order subtraction method was reported in this paper.
